Shubman Gill's Record-Breaking Century: Outshines Kohli and Revives India After Early Collapse at Old Trafford.

Shubman Gill etched his name in cricket history at Old Trafford, surpassing Virat Kohli's record for the most runs scored by an Indian captain in a Test series. This achievement came during a crucial juncture in the fourth Test against England, as Gill led a recovery after a disastrous start for India.

India faced an uphill battle after England posted a formidable total of 669, gaining a massive 311-run lead. The situation worsened when India began their second innings, losing Yashasvi Jaiswal and Sai Sudharsan for ducks in the very first over. The team was reeling at 0/2, and the pressure was immense.

In this dire situation, captain Shubman Gill stepped up, partnering with KL Rahul to stage a remarkable fightback. The duo exhibited resilience and skill, defying England's bowlers and building a much-needed partnership. Gill, in particular, displayed exceptional composure, anchoring the innings and steadily accumulating runs.

During his innings, Gill surpassed Virat Kohli's record of 692 runs, which Kohli had set during the 2014/15 Border-Gavaskar Trophy against Australia. Gill's feat marked the highest-ever Test series tally by an Indian captain. By the end of the fourth day, Gill had amassed 697 runs in the series. He remained unbeaten on 78 off 167 balls at stumps on Day 4. En route to his record, Gill also passed Mohammad Yousuf's record for most runs scored by an Asian batter in a Test series played in England. Yousuf had scored 631 runs in 2006.

Gill and Rahul's partnership not only rescued India from a precarious position but also created history. Their century stand for the third wicket was the first such instance for India after they were 0/2 in 48 years. Rahul also contributed significantly, scoring a half-century and providing solid support to his captain.

At stumps on Day 4, India were 174/2, still trailing England by 137 runs. While the match remained far from over, Gill's record-breaking innings and his partnership with Rahul had instilled hope and renewed India's chances of saving the Test.

Shubman Gill's performance at Old Trafford was a testament to his talent, temperament, and leadership. By surpassing Virat Kohli's record and leading India's fightback, Gill had firmly established himself as a force to be reckoned with in international cricket. He is now aiming to join Sunil Gavaskar and Yashasvi Jaiswal as the only Indian cricketers to score over 700 runs in a Test series.
